To a cooled (0 C) solution of 17 (700 mg, 5.03 mmol) in dry CH2Cl2 (4 mL) was added dropwise SOCl2 (2.2 mL, 30.8 mmol). The reaction mixture was stirred at 45 C for 3.5 hr. After removal of the solvent under reduced pressure, the residue was dissolved in sat. NaHCO3 and extracted with CHCl3. The extracts were dried over MgSO4 and concentrated under reduced pressure to give 19 (796 mg, quant.) as a red liquid.
